Indian leather industry needs to be encouraged
According to the local media, claims are being made to apply exemption from the Goods and Services Tax (GST) for some products, namely leather
During a meeting of the GST Council the Commerce and Industry Ministry Nirmala Sitharaman made a case for lower taxation for the leather and plantation sectors and for exporters importing capital goods under special incentive schemes. Some services sectors are also on the radar for lower taxation, such as tourism, travel, hospitality and health.

Commerce and Industry Ministry pressed the GST Council to keep exports out of the GST framework and levy lower taxes on labour-intensive sectors: “The leather industry and the plantation sectors provide a lot of employment. These need to be encouraged”.
